BNIM is an award‑winning architecture firm that expanded from its Kansas City headquarters to seven offices nationwide. That growth exposed workflow problems: separate network drives, slow VPN and server performance when sharing large 3-D Revit models, and last‑minute file transfers that delayed proposals—so much so that employees began using personal Dropbox accounts to collaborate.

BNIM adopted Dropbox Business, using file requests, shared folders and links, and mobile access to streamline collaboration, plus the Admin Console (with remote wipe) to secure proprietary designs. The change eliminated cumbersome steps, sped up client and internal response times, and cut IT management overhead by 40%, while giving BNIM tighter control over its files and improved client satisfaction.
